Abstract
In the growing state of urbanization, Indian cities are victims of ineffective implementation of policies which in turn results in haphazard growth leading to mismanagement. Waste management is one such problem which evolves out of inefficient mechanism. Currently, policy makers at national as well as international levels acknowledge the issue through programs like Swacch Bharat Mission, Swacchta Sarvekshan, etc and the newly evolving Sustainable Development Goals (SDG’s) at global level. This paper aims to elaborate the scenario of Municipal Solid Waste Management (MSWM) in a tier II Indian city, Gwalior. The present system, implementation and process of MSWM have been thoroughly discussed with an approach for its future sustainability.
